Alot of interesting things are taking place in Gmail. Besides the new powerful features introduced yesterday (e.g, the ability to access attachments without opening emails, new security improvements, email snooze, smart reply and nuddging, a new confidential mode and many more), Gmail users can now integrate and access third party add-ons that work directly on Gmail. ‘Rather than toggling between your inbox and other apps, use add-ons to complete actions right from Gmail. With Gmail Add-ons, your inbox can contextually surface your go-to app based on messages you receive to help you get things done faster. And because add-ons work the same across web and Android, you only need to install them once to access them on all of your devices.’ In today’s post, we have curated for you some of what think are good Gmail add-ons relevant to us as teachers and educators. 5 Great Gmail Add-ons for Teachers
1- Trello
This add-on allows you to ’turn emails into to-do’s in Trello in a single click, and finally get down to inbox zero.Trello’s boards, lists, and cards enable you to organize and prioritize just about anything at work and home in a fun, flexible, and rewarding way.’

2- Asana
‘Asana is the best way to manage your tasks and projects, and now you can use it to turn emails into tasks without leaving your Gmail inbox.’

3- Smartsheet
If you are using the Smarsheet app this add-on is for you. It helps you ‘keep track of important emails and ensure pertinent information is accessible to stakeholders in the context of the work you’re doing with the Smartsheet for Gmail​ Add-on. Now you can add emails and attachments directly to a specific row in a sheet without leaving Gmail, enabling you and your team to quickly find approvals and other crucial emails for easy reference. You can also import Google contacts from Gmail to Smartsheet to easily share projects.’

4- SignRequest
‘Use this Gmail add-on to easily sign document that you receive by email.  You can also automatically send a signed copy back to the sender.’

5- DocuSign
Another great Gmail add-on for singing documents. “Open any email with attachments and click the DocuSign Add-On icon to quickly sign documents from your Gmail inbox. Signed documents are automatically attached to the original email to be sent back. No more printing, signing, scanning, or faxing! You can also request signatures from others. Guide signers with clear fields to complete the document.  Document is automatically sent to signer’s email inbox.”
